Loulé issues a note of condolence over the death of Irineu Rosa Cortes

I was 84 years old

The Municipality of Loulé today expressed its deep regret over the death of Irineu Rosa Cortes, a native of Loulé, «a man from the world of education and very connected to cultural life».

Son of the republican and anti-fascist fighter who was a member of the Administrative Commission that presided over the City Council after the 25th of April, and Loulé merchant José Cabrita Cortes, Irineu left Loulé early to settle in Sintra. However, he never stopped participating in the theatrical movement in his homeland, namely at Atlético, having been one of its promoters.

In addition to being a teacher, he was a poet, having published several books.

«Even before his death, they agreed to donate his vast bibliographic collection to the Municipal Library of Loulé, contributing with this gesture to reinforce the documentary collection there», says the Loulé municipality in a note.

To the bereaved family, Loulé City Council extends its condolences.
